Symptoms of Bipolar Depression
Depressive disorders are much more than a bad mood or
what you feel when you experience a sad event like a
break-up with a boyfriend or girlfriend.
Rather, these disorders can constitute a serious medical situation that can affect a
person's work and school performance.
Depressive
disorders, such as depression, or bipolar disorder
(one element of which is depression) can make a particular person really feel
alone inside, sad, angry, and can even lead to
self-destructive thoughts and behaviors. Actually,
if bipolar disorder (also known as manic depression) isn't dealt with, it can
cause people to lose their jobs, important
relationships and even their ability to interact
constructively with others.
This is why it is so critical to seek assistance in the event you think you may be suffering from bipolar disorder. The earlier you deal with this situation, the more likely your treatment is to be successful. You may or may not need medication or therapy, but chances are you will experience significant improvement in your quality of life when you get help.
Here are some of the signs of bipolar disorder.
Depressive Disorder Symptom #1:
Sleeping Issues
Should you have a depressive disorder, it's common for
you to have problems sleeping too much or too little. Some men and women will
want to sleep the day away whereas other persons
will would like to stay up for two days straight.
Often both these affects can occur in the same person if
they are going through periods of depression and mania,
respectively.
This inability to sleep at a consistent rate can
make people sick, and it will absolutely
make it complicated to stay in school or to function
a traditional 9-to-5 job. Generally, a person will
go through an extreme bout with insomnia only to
follow this time by collapsing with fatigue and wanting to sleep
for days on end.
Depressive Disorder Symptom #2:
Spikes and Dips in Energy
A man or woman struggling with this kind of major
depression may be entirely energized one minute and will probably be totally
lethargic the next. The same goes for a manic
depressive's mood: they may be happy and singing
along to the radio one minute
and then immobilized by sadness the next. If you
feel your moods are unpredictable and you aren't
confident of how your going to feel, then this may
be a sign that
you're suffering from major depression.
Depressive Disorder Symptom #3:
Erratic Decision Making
A individual with major depression is going to be
bound to make snap judgments or decisions without
thinking them all the way through. You may be
sponteneous, even when it comes to extreme ideas and
decisions. Thus, if someone experiencing a "mania"
phase is up late at night and gets the
urge to travel across country, they'll hop and their
car and do just that. If a man or women has the urge
to dye their hair at 4:00 in the morning, they'll do
it. Periods of mania may be marked by a
confident manner, odd decisions, and taking on large new
projects.

Getting Help For Your Depression Symptoms
Signs of major depression in men generally differ
from those seen in women. The classic symptoms of
depressive disorders in women are lack of energy,
extreme fatigue, loss of appetite, inability to sleep,
and feeling inadequate generally don't apply
to adult men.
More often than not, guys who are
depressed manifest their depression through
anger and aggressive behavior. Should you feel
unnaturally angry most on the time and you cannot
seem to control yourself, you need to look into your
mental health especially closely. No, you must never ignore
your signs and depression symptoms. A lot of adult men who
ignore their signs or symptoms of depression ended up messing up
their lives and their relationships so before
anything bad happens to you, you should find
support.

Bipolar Disorder Symptom - Lack of Focus
Folks with symptoms of manic depressive disorders typically
can not concentrate on things for extremely long periods. Their
minds are moving so rapidly that they jump from concept to
concept and might not even be able to hold a conversation or
stay on topic because of this. Sitting in one place may well
be difficult, and reading a book or listening to a lecture
or concert could be nearly impossible. This lack of focus is
often a frequent symptom of manic depressive disorders. This
lack of concentration can be difficult to deal with when an individual is
expected to perform in professional or official settings
like one's job or at school.
Bipolar Disorder Symptom - Impulsive Behavior
Another frequent symptom of bipolar disorder is impulsive
behavior. A single minute someone could possibly be sitting
in their bedroom eating nachos, and the next, they
might be booking a trip to Italy, hopping into the car for
an all-night road trip, or be shaving their head. Folks who
are manic depressive can not control such urges and
generally "go with them" as soon as they come into their
minds. Therefore, if you think somebody you love has this
condition, it pays to take into account how and when they
make decisions.
Bipolar Disorder Symptom - Extreme Highs and Lows
One of the most typical signs or symptoms of
manic despression is moving from mood to mood very
quickly. People are usually happy and laughing one minute
and glum and down the next. These shifts in mood are
frequently unexpected and might be quite intense. Thus, in
case you never know if one of your friends, family
members or coworkers are going to be in a great or bad mood
and are wary of them since their mood shifts so quickly,
then you might be dealing with signs or symptoms of manic
depression.

What Is A Symptoms Of Depression Test?

A
signs of depression test is a tool that may be
utilized by individuals or family members to ascertain
whether someone may be likely to have clinical depression,
bipolar disorder, or simply be going through a blue period
that is likely to pass. It can be also critical to
realize that a indications of a depressive disorder analyze
is not entirely scientific, but is an indicator of an
individual’s mental state based on their responses to a
number of questions and scenarios.
Examples of particular questions that may well be asked on a depression
test
include queries about the ability of the person to fall asleep
at night, whether they have suicidal thoughts, how they would rate their sex
drive, any clinical major depression history in the
individual’s loved ones, etc. Normally, the subject can
answer these questions with either a yes or a no or by
choosing whether or not these activities occasionally are an
issue.
Typically the results will indicate the possibilities of the
test-taker becoming depressed, becoming a
borderline depressive or not at possibility.
